Why Do 3D Printed Sustainable Clothes Businesses Fail?
Apr 6, 2025
In recent years, the concept of 3D printed sustainable clothes has gained significant attention in the fashion industry. However, despite the initial hype and promise, many businesses in this sector have faced challenges and ultimately failed to thrive. Factors contributing to their downfall include the high cost of 3D printing technology, limited design options, lack of consumer awareness, and difficulties in scaling production. These issues have posed significant barriers to the success of 3D printed sustainable clothes businesses, leaving many wondering about the future of this innovative yet struggling industry.

High production costs limit accessibility
One of the main reasons for the failure of 3D printed sustainable clothes businesses like Ecoprint Couture is the high production costs associated with this innovative technology. While 3D printing offers numerous benefits such as customization, waste reduction, and on-demand production, the initial investment and ongoing expenses can be prohibitive for many startups in the fashion industry.
Cost of Materials: 3D printing requires specialized materials such as biodegradable plastics and recycled fibers, which can be more expensive than traditional fabrics. Additionally, the quality and sustainability of these materials can impact the overall cost of production, making it challenging for businesses to maintain competitive pricing while still offering eco-friendly products.
Cost of Equipment: Another significant expense for 3D printed clothing businesses is the cost of purchasing and maintaining 3D printers. These machines are complex and require regular maintenance, calibration, and upgrades to ensure consistent and high-quality output. The initial investment in 3D printing equipment can be substantial, especially for startups with limited capital.
Cost of Labor: While 3D printing technology has the potential to automate certain aspects of the production process, skilled labor is still required to design, program, and oversee the printing of garments. Hiring and training employees with expertise in 3D modeling and printing can add to the overall cost of production, particularly for businesses looking to scale their operations.
Overhead Costs: In addition to material, equipment, and labor costs, 3D printed clothing businesses like Ecoprint Couture must also consider overhead expenses such as rent, utilities, marketing, and packaging. These costs can quickly add up and impact the overall profitability of the business, especially if sales volumes are not sufficient to cover expenses.
Limited Accessibility: The high production costs associated with 3D printing can ultimately limit the accessibility of sustainable clothing to a wider audience. While there is a growing demand for eco-friendly fashion options, many consumers may be unwilling or unable to pay a premium for 3D printed garments, especially when more affordable alternatives are available in the market.
In conclusion, while 3D printing technology offers exciting possibilities for sustainable fashion, the high production costs involved can pose a significant barrier to entry for businesses like Ecoprint Couture. Finding ways to reduce costs, improve efficiency, and scale operations will be essential for the long-term success of 3D printed sustainable clothes businesses in the competitive fashion industry.

Slow adoption of new technologies by consumers
One of the key reasons for the failure of 3D printed sustainable clothes businesses such as Ecoprint Couture is the slow adoption of new technologies by consumers. While 3D printing technology offers numerous benefits such as customization, waste reduction, and on-demand production, many consumers are still hesitant to embrace this innovative approach to fashion.
One of the main reasons for this slow adoption is the lack of awareness and understanding of 3D printing technology among the general public. Many consumers may not be familiar with how 3D printing works, the materials used, or the quality of the final products. This lack of knowledge can create a barrier to entry for businesses like Ecoprint Couture, as they struggle to educate and convince consumers of the benefits of 3D printed sustainable clothes.
Additionally, some consumers may be resistant to change and prefer traditional methods of shopping for clothing. They may be more comfortable with the tactile experience of trying on clothes in-store, feeling the fabric, and seeing how the garment fits before making a purchase. The virtual nature of 3D printed clothing may not appeal to these consumers, leading to a reluctance to adopt this new technology.
Furthermore, the cost of 3D printed sustainable clothes may also be a deterrent for some consumers. While the benefits of customization and sustainability are appealing, the price point of 3D printed garments may be higher than traditional mass-produced clothing. This can create a barrier for price-conscious consumers who may not be willing to invest in more expensive sustainable fashion.
In order to overcome the challenge of slow adoption of new technologies by consumers, businesses like Ecoprint Couture must focus on education, marketing, and creating a seamless customer experience. By highlighting the benefits of 3D printing technology, addressing consumer concerns, and offering a user-friendly online shopping platform, these businesses can gradually increase consumer acceptance and drive the success of 3D printed sustainable clothes in the fashion industry.

Material limitations affect product appeal
One of the key reasons for the failure of 3D printed sustainable clothes businesses like Ecoprint Couture is the limitations of materials used in the production process. While 3D printing technology offers a wide range of possibilities for creating unique and customizable garments, the materials currently available for 3D printing clothing are often limited in terms of aesthetics, comfort, and durability.
One of the main challenges faced by businesses like Ecoprint Couture is the lack of variety in materials suitable for 3D printing sustainable clothes. While eco-friendly bioplastics and recycled materials are commonly used in these processes, they may not always offer the same look and feel as traditional fabrics. This can impact the appeal of the final product, especially for consumers who prioritize style and comfort in their clothing choices.
Additionally, the durability of 3D printed garments can be a concern for consumers. While advancements in 3D printing technology have made it possible to create more robust and long-lasting items, there are still limitations in terms of the wear and tear that these clothes can withstand. This can lead to a perception of lower quality among potential customers, affecting the overall appeal of the brand.
Furthermore, the comfort of 3D printed clothing can be another factor that impacts product appeal. Traditional fabrics like cotton, silk, and wool are known for their softness and breathability, qualities that may be harder to replicate with 3D printed materials. Consumers who prioritize comfort in their clothing choices may be hesitant to invest in garments that do not offer the same level of tactile satisfaction.
In conclusion, the limitations of materials used in 3D printing sustainable clothes can significantly impact the appeal of the final product. Businesses like Ecoprint Couture must continue to innovate and explore new materials and techniques to address these challenges and meet the evolving needs and preferences of environmentally conscious consumers.

Technological challenges with customization scalability
One of the key reasons for the failure of 3D printed sustainable clothes businesses like Ecoprint Couture is the technological challenges associated with customization scalability. While the concept of 3D printing personalized garments is innovative and appealing to consumers, the practical implementation of this process on a larger scale presents significant hurdles.
Here are some specific technological challenges that businesses like Ecoprint Couture may face:
Complexity of customization: Creating custom-fit garments through 3D printing requires precise measurements and intricate design adjustments. Scaling this level of customization to meet the demands of a larger customer base can be challenging, as it may involve developing sophisticated algorithms and software to streamline the process.
Production speed: 3D printing technology, while revolutionary, is still relatively slow compared to traditional manufacturing methods. Producing customized garments in a timely manner to meet consumer expectations can be a significant hurdle for businesses like Ecoprint Couture, especially during peak seasons or promotional periods.
Material limitations: The availability of eco-friendly bioplastics and recycled materials suitable for 3D printing can be limited, impacting the variety and quality of garments that can be produced. Businesses may struggle to source sustainable materials in sufficient quantities to support their operations.
Cost of technology: Investing in 3D printing technology and equipment can be expensive, especially for startups and small businesses. The initial capital outlay required to set up a 3D printing facility capable of producing customized garments at scale can be prohibitive, leading to financial strain and potential setbacks.
Integration with existing systems: Incorporating 3D printing technology into existing supply chain and production processes can be complex. Businesses like Ecoprint Couture may face challenges in integrating 3D printing with traditional garment manufacturing methods, leading to inefficiencies and operational disruptions.
Overall, the technological challenges associated with customization scalability pose significant obstacles for 3D printed sustainable clothes businesses like Ecoprint Couture. Overcoming these hurdles requires a combination of innovation, investment, and strategic planning to ensure the successful implementation of personalized, eco-friendly fashion on a larger scale.
Inconsistent product quality and durability
One of the key reasons for the failure of 3D printed sustainable clothes businesses like Ecoprint Couture is the issue of inconsistent product quality and durability. While 3D printing technology offers the promise of precision and customization, it also comes with challenges that can impact the overall quality and longevity of the garments produced.
One of the main factors contributing to inconsistent product quality is the variability in materials used for 3D printing. While eco-friendly bioplastics and recycled materials are touted as sustainable alternatives, they may not always offer the same level of durability as traditional fabrics. This can result in garments that are prone to tearing, fading, or losing their shape over time, leading to dissatisfied customers and negative reviews.
Furthermore, the intricacies of the 3D printing process itself can also lead to inconsistencies in the final product. Factors such as layer adhesion, print speed, and temperature control can all impact the structural integrity of the garment, affecting its overall quality and longevity. In some cases, garments may have visible defects or imperfections that detract from their aesthetic appeal and wearability.
Another challenge related to product durability is the limited lifespan of 3D printed clothing. While traditional textiles can be repaired, altered, or repurposed to extend their use, 3D printed garments may not offer the same level of versatility. Once a 3D printed garment reaches the end of its wearable life, it may be difficult to recycle or upcycle due to the unique properties of the materials used in the printing process.
Overall, the inconsistency in product quality and durability of 3D printed sustainable clothes can undermine the credibility and reputation of businesses like Ecoprint Couture. Without addressing these challenges and finding solutions to improve the reliability and longevity of their products, such businesses may struggle to retain customers and compete in the increasingly competitive sustainable fashion market.
Regulatory hurdles for eco-materials and production
One of the significant challenges faced by 3D printed sustainable clothes businesses like Ecoprint Couture is the regulatory hurdles surrounding eco-materials and production processes. While the fashion industry is gradually shifting towards more sustainable practices, there are still stringent regulations in place that can hinder the adoption of innovative materials and manufacturing techniques.
1. Certification Requirements: Eco-friendly materials used in 3D printing, such as bioplastics and recycled fibers, may need to meet specific certification standards to ensure their sustainability and safety. Obtaining these certifications can be a time-consuming and costly process for small businesses like Ecoprint Couture, especially if they are working with novel materials that have not been widely used in the industry before.
2. Environmental Regulations: The production processes involved in 3D printing sustainable clothes must also comply with environmental regulations to minimize their impact on the ecosystem. This includes proper waste management, energy efficiency, and emissions control. Meeting these regulations can require significant investments in technology and infrastructure, which may pose a barrier to entry for startups in the fashion industry.
3. Trade Restrictions: International trade agreements and restrictions on certain materials or production methods can also affect the supply chain of 3D printed sustainable clothes businesses. Importing eco-friendly materials or exporting finished products may be subject to tariffs or quotas, adding complexity and cost to the production process.
4. Intellectual Property Rights: Another regulatory challenge for businesses like Ecoprint Couture is navigating intellectual property rights related to 3D printing technology and sustainable materials. Protecting their designs, processes, and materials from infringement or unauthorized use is essential for maintaining a competitive edge in the market, but it can be a complex legal landscape to navigate.
5. Consumer Awareness and Education: Beyond regulatory hurdles, there is also a need for increased consumer awareness and education about the benefits of 3D printed sustainable clothes. Building trust in the quality, durability, and environmental impact of these products is crucial for attracting and retaining customers in a competitive fashion market.
In conclusion, while the potential for 3D printed sustainable clothes businesses like Ecoprint Couture is vast, navigating the regulatory landscape surrounding eco-materials and production processes remains a significant challenge. Overcoming these hurdles will require collaboration between industry stakeholders, policymakers, and consumers to create a more supportive environment for sustainable fashion innovation.

Market competition from traditional fast fashion
One of the key reasons for the failure of 3D printed sustainable clothes businesses like Ecoprint Couture is the intense market competition from traditional fast fashion brands. Fast fashion companies have dominated the industry for years, offering trendy clothing at low prices with quick turnaround times. This poses a significant challenge for sustainable fashion startups like Ecoprint Couture, which focus on eco-friendly practices, personalized fit, and high-quality materials.
Fast fashion brands have established a strong presence in the market, with extensive supply chains, large production capacities, and widespread brand recognition. They are able to churn out new designs rapidly, replicate trends from the runway to the store shelves in a matter of weeks, and offer clothing at prices that are often much lower than sustainable alternatives. This poses a direct threat to businesses like Ecoprint Couture, which may struggle to compete on price and speed of production.
Moreover, fast fashion companies often prioritize mass production and economies of scale, leading to high volumes of clothing being produced and sold at a rapid pace. This model contrasts with the sustainable practices of 3D printed clothing businesses, which focus on reducing waste, using eco-friendly materials, and producing garments on-demand to minimize excess inventory.
Consumers who are accustomed to the convenience and affordability of fast fashion may be hesitant to switch to sustainable alternatives, especially if they perceive a significant difference in price or style. The challenge for businesses like Ecoprint Couture lies in convincing customers of the value of sustainable fashion, emphasizing the benefits of custom-fit clothing, eco-friendly materials, and a reduced environmental impact.
In order to overcome the competition from traditional fast fashion brands, 3D printed sustainable clothes businesses must differentiate themselves through innovative designs, personalized customer experiences, and transparent sustainability practices. By highlighting the unique value proposition of eco-friendly, custom-fit apparel, companies like Ecoprint Couture can carve out a niche in the market and attract a loyal customer base that values quality, individuality, and environmental responsibility.
Consumer skepticism towards new sustainable practices
One of the key reasons for the failure of 3D printed sustainable clothes businesses such as Ecoprint Couture is consumer skepticism towards new sustainable practices. Despite the growing awareness and demand for eco-friendly fashion options, some consumers remain hesitant to fully embrace innovative solutions like 3D printing in the fashion industry.
There are several factors that contribute to consumer skepticism towards new sustainable practices in the fashion sector. One of the main concerns is the perceived lack of durability and quality of 3D printed garments. Traditional manufacturing methods have been ingrained in consumers' minds as the standard for producing high-quality clothing, leading to doubts about the longevity and wearability of 3D printed apparel.
Additionally, there is a level of uncertainty surrounding the environmental benefits of 3D printing in fashion. While the technology has the potential to reduce waste and minimize the carbon footprint of clothing production, some consumers question the overall sustainability of using bioplastics and recycled materials in 3D printed garments. This skepticism stems from a lack of understanding about the entire lifecycle of 3D printed clothing and how it compares to traditional textile manufacturing processes.
Moreover, the customization aspect of 3D printed sustainable clothes can also be a double-edged sword when it comes to consumer skepticism. While personalized fit and unique designs are appealing to many customers, some may view the process of 3D scanning and printing as too complex or time-consuming. The idea of waiting for a custom-made garment to be produced through 3D printing may not align with the instant gratification culture prevalent in the fashion industry.
Overall, consumer skepticism towards new sustainable practices like 3D printed clothing presents a significant challenge for businesses like Ecoprint Couture. Overcoming these doubts and educating consumers about the benefits of 3D printing in fashion will be crucial for the success and sustainability of such innovative ventures in the long run.
